REDDITCH'S Palace Theatre proudly hosts The Harlequin’s production of epic romantic drama Les Misérables.

The Harlequins Drama Group has re-invented the blockbuster musical Les Misérables for a special school edition, featuring a cast of local youngsters.

Based on Victor Hugo’s 1862 classic novel, this beloved show is a sweeping, uplifting, epic saga that has thrilled audiences throughout the world.

The fugitive Jean Valjean is pitted against the tenacious Inspector Javert in a lifelong struggle to evade capture; their high-stakes conflict is a deeply personal tale brought to vivid life against a historical backdrop of unparalleled scale.

A theatre spokesman said: "It is packed with show-stopping musical numbers like I Dreamed a Dream, On My Own, and One Day More. This promises to be the musical experience of a lifetime."

The musical runs from Thursday, June 12 to Saturday, June 14. Evening performances start at 7.15pm and a Saturday matinee starts at 2.15pm.
